Output 43c632860838de824ba8655ca3917bd825afebba69c6bbb8847ff4470edf0047:7

value
28650000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56e99c9490acd4c75c60f102adbc79d255d07e94 OP_EQUALVERIFY OP_CHECKSIG
address
DD4eWNqUcYBKTyEKBZhRbQLFFr1bAxtjey
transaction
43c632860838de824ba8655ca3917bd825afebba69c6bbb8847ff4470edf0047